Steps to Apply Renewal Powder Cleanly
Here’s how to do it right:
- Choose the Right Spot: Set up in an area that’s easy to clean, preferably on a surface you can wipe down easily.
- Use a Container: Pour a small amount into a bowl or container instead of directly from the bag to control the amount.
- Apply Sparingly: Keep the application light to avoid powder flying everywhere. A little goes a long way.
- Mask the Surroundings: Drape towels or sheets over surrounding surfaces to catch any stray powder.
- Clean Up Promptly: After application, quickly wipe down the area to prevent buildup.
